Janet’s Extra Sloppy Joes

Ready in 45 minutes
by janetcobb

Ingredients

2-3 pounds extra-lean ground beef

1 Sweet onion

4 cloves garlic minced

1 Bell pepper diced

2 cups water divided

1 1/2 cup ketchup

1 dash Worcestershire sauce

4 tablespoons brown sugar

2 teaspoon Dijon mustard

3 teaspoons salt or to taste

1 teaspoon ground black pepper

1 pinch cayenne pepper to taste


Directions

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Cook ground beef and chopped onion until the beef is no longer pink is crumbled, about 10 minutes. Add the garlic and bell pepper and cook for about 3 minutes, until softened. Add 1 cup of water and stir, scraping all of the browned bits from the bottom of the skillet. Add in ketchup, Worcestershire sauce, brown sugar, Dijon mustard, salt, and black pepper. Add 1 more cup water, stir to combine, and bring the mixture to a simmer. Reduce he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, until the mixture thickens and moisture is removed. Season with salt, black pepper, and cayenne pepper to taste and serve immediately. .
